Sometimes perfectly healthy chicks will even die. I have had "sticky" chicks do just fine. I think you might of had humidity problems, but not positive. I do think you should remove as much of the substance as you can without causing too much stress or draft. I normally just use a warm damp paper towel, and just lightly wipe out what will come off without any force. The chick still has a chance if it sucked everything up.

Out of 13 eggs, 9 hatched successfully by yesterday evening. There were 4 that felt too heavy to hatch the previous evening, so I figured I was done at 9 and started cleaning out the incubator. Whoops! One of those duds had a pip!

I candled the other 3 before putting them back in the incubator and didn't see any internal pips, but they feel lighter than the did on Friday night. Today is day 24 & the incubator is starting to stink (like blood, not rotten egg) and the water dish has a nasty scum on it from the other chicks. I'm thinking it's unsanitary and am dying to clean it and put it away after chick #10 is finished drying off, but should I give the others more time?

I should also add that 2 of the 3 that haven't pipped have really weird looking air sacs that cover half of the egg (the long way). I've. Even suspicious that they wouldn't hatch, but they kept developing right along with the rest.
